Quick Answer
Proper insulation is crucial for solar homes to maintain a comfortable indoor temperature and reduce energy consumption. The best types of insulation include spray foam, fiberglass batts, and reflective insulation, which can help achieve an R-value of 30 or higher. Proper installation is also essential for optimal performance.
Choosing the Right Insulation for Solar Homes
When selecting insulation for a solar home, it’s essential to consider factors like climate, thermal mass, and energy efficiency. For cold climates, spray foam insulation with an R-value of 6.5 per inch is an excellent option. For warmer climates, reflective insulation with an R-value of 3-5 per inch can be more effective.
Insulation Installation Techniques
Proper installation techniques are crucial to ensure the optimal performance of insulation. For spray foam insulation, it’s recommended to spray 2-3 inches in wall cavities and 3-4 inches in attics. Fiberglass batts should be installed tightly, with a minimum of 1 inch of clearance around electrical outlets and switches. Reflective insulation should be installed in attics, crawlspaces, and wall cavities, with a minimum of 2 inches of clearance from combustible materials.
Additional Considerations for Solar Homes
In addition to insulation, solar homes should also consider factors like thermal mass, window selection, and air sealing. Thermal mass materials like concrete or brick can help regulate indoor temperatures, while low-E windows can reduce heat gain in the summer and heat loss in the winter. Air sealing is also crucial to prevent air leaks and ensure that insulation performs optimally.
